About Ruth Freeman
Ruth Freeman is a scholar working on Periodontics, Oral Surgery, General Dentistry, General Health Professions and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, having authored 304 papers that have together received 7.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Dental Health and Care Utilization (78 papers), Dental Anxiety and Anesthesia Techniques (60 papers), Dental Education, Practice, Research (37 papers), Empathy and Medical Education (23 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(20 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(20 papers), Pediatric Pain Management Techniques (18 papers) and Homelessness and Social Issues (15 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Periodontics (1.4k citations), General Dentistry (486 citations), Oral Surgery (1.7k citations), Medical Laboratory Technology (220 citations) and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(641 citations). Ruth Freeman has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Gerry Humphris, Ronald C. Gorter, Anne Lazenbatt, Derek Richards, Kirsty Hill, Siyang Yuan, Laura Beaton, Heikki Murtomaa, Julia H. Arnsten and Michelle Floris-Moore. Their work appears in journals such as BDJ, Community Dentistry And Oral Epidemiology, European Journal Of Dental Education, International Journal of Paediatric Dentistry and Fertility and Sterility.
